The computer & Internet...

The computer & Internet...

Postby Strongbow » Fri Aug 01, 2014 2:25 pm

The world wide web, the internet and the computer must be up there somewhere! :geek:
Posts: 47
Joined: Fri Aug 01, 2014 7:59 am

Return to 13. The Greatest Invention

Who is online

Users browsing this forum: No registered users and 1 guest